2026 Plastering Costs per m² by Type

When budgeting for plastering work, the cost per m2 varies significantly based on the plaster type, application complexity, and regional factors. Below is our updated 2026 price guide based on current market rates across the UK.

Plaster Type Cost per m² (Materials) Cost per m² (Labour) Total Cost per m² Typical Applications
Basic Skim Plaster £2 - £4 £8 - £16 £10 - £20 Internal walls, ceilings, refurbishments
Multi-finish Plaster £3 - £5 £10 - £18 £13 - £23 Final coat on plasterboard, most internal work
Browning/Undercoat £3 - £6 £9 - £15 £12 - £21 Base coat on solid backgrounds
Lime Plaster £8 - £15 £15 - £25 £23 - £40 Period properties, breathable walls, conservation
Clay Plaster £12 - £20 £18 - £28 £30 - £48 Eco-buildings, natural interiors, allergy-sensitive spaces
Venetian/Polished Plaster £20 - £40 £25 - £80 £45 - £120+ Feature walls, luxury interiors, decorative finishes
External Rendering £6 - £12 £10 - £25 £16 - £37 Exterior walls, weather protection, insulation systems
Lath & Plaster £5 - £10 £20 - £35 £25 - £45 Period restoration, traditional ceiling/wall systems
Note: London and South East prices typically run 20-30% higher than national averages. Scotland and Northern England may see costs 10-15% lower.

Factors Affecting Plastering Costs

1. Surface Preparation Requirements

Pre-existing wall conditions significantly impact your plastering cost per m2. Removing old plaster, repairing lath, or addressing damp issues can add £5-£15 per m² to your project costs.

How to Calculate Your Plastering Project Cost

Follow this 5-step process to accurately estimate your plastering cost per m2 for any UK project in 2026:

1
Measure Area

Calculate total m²: (Height × Width) for each surface. Add 10% for waste/corners.

2
Select Plaster Type

Choose based on property age, location (internal/external), and desired finish.

3
Assess Complexity

Factor in ceiling work, intricate details, and accessibility challenges.

4
Get Multiple Quotes

Obtain 3+ detailed quotes from reputable plasterers in your area.

5
Add Contingency

Include 10-15% contingency for unexpected repairs or complications.

FAQs: Plastering Cost per m² UK

What is the average plastering cost per m2 in the UK for 2026?
The average plastering cost per m2 in 2026 ranges from £15-£25 for standard internal plastering. Basic skimming starts around £10-£20 per m², while more specialised finishes like Venetian plaster can cost £45-£120+ per m².
How much more expensive is lime plaster compared to regular plaster?
Lime plaster typically costs 50-100% more than standard gypsum plaster, averaging £23-£40 per m² compared to £10-£20 for basic plaster. The higher cost reflects specialised materials, longer application time, and the skill required for traditional application techniques.
Does external rendering cost more than internal plastering?
Yes, external rendering generally costs more at £16-£37 per m² compared to £10-£25 for internal work. The higher price accounts for weather-resistant materials, potential scaffolding requirements, and more challenging working conditions.
How much does it cost to plaster a ceiling per m2?
Ceiling plastering typically costs 20-30% more than walls due to difficult working positions, averaging £18-£30 per m². Artex ceiling removal before plastering adds £5-£15 per m² to the total cost.
What factors cause London plastering prices to be higher?
London plastering costs are 20-30% higher due to increased labour rates, higher business overheads, parking/access challenges, and greater demand. Transport costs and congestion charges also contribute to the premium.
Is it cheaper to plasterboard and skim or wet plaster?
Plasterboarding and skimming is generally cheaper (£15-£25 per m²) than traditional wet plastering (£20-£35 per m²). Drylining is faster, requires less skill, and creates a smoother finish, though wet plaster offers better soundproofing and durability.
